This is the most simple pumpkin recipe I have ever come across. You can make them into a bread, muffins or even cookies (cooking times will vary). Because there is no eggs, oil/butter, salt, etc this is perfect if you're on a diet.

I made this 3 different ways this morning. To Each I added 15 oz fresh pumpkin with some nutmeg, gr. clove, cinnamon and all spice added. I did also add to all 3 recipes 3 eggs, 1/2 to 1 cup water (depend upon the consistency I needed), 1/4 cup oil. 1st cake was a bundt cake. Made with the above Ingred. and a white cake mix. I added about a cup of walnuts and baked it at 350 for about 45 minutes. T2nd was with a chocolate cake mice I don't do anything fancy to it just basic. The 3rd I made into cookies. I had to adds cup of all purpose flour to the mix to make it cookie consistency. This way the cookies didn't flatten out when baking. I also added chocolate chips to the batter. They took about 8-10 minutes to cook. The cookies are light and really yummy tasting.

We made it last night with white cake mix, pumpkin, 1/2 cup chocolate chips, 1/2 cup chopped pecans, pumpkin pie spice, nutmeg and 1/3 cup water. The batter was extremely thick and the muffins were tough to eat because of their texture. We will try it next time with 1/2 cup milk and maybe even an egg.
